When you ask any NBA fan who wouldf ypu consider to be the toughest New York Knick ever? Two names automatically pops up. Charles Oakley and Anthony Mason. Unfortunately the latter the 48 year old Anthony Mason passed away earlier this morning, after having a heart attack about 2 weeks ago.

Anthony Mason played for 6 NBA teams but he will be remembered for being a key member of the New York Knicks.

Mason was known for two things his very unorthodox free throw shooting, and his very mean streak that was the identity of the New York Knicks and at that time the NBA.

NBA Hall of Famer Patrick Ewing released this statement about his former teammate  "My heart is heavy after learning that we lost Anthony Mason last night ". "We were teammates on the Knicks for five great seasons. Mase came to play every night and was always ready to go to battle with me every time we stepped on the court together. I will remember him for his strength, determination and perseverance. My thoughts are with his family. May he rest in peace."
